Pint can from Total Wine Appleton, 9/20/24. Black, medium brown head, average retention. Aroma of roast, chocolate, mineral notes. Taste is roast, mineral notes, chocolate, stone fruit. Thin.

Pours a dark, brown-black, with mid-sized, tan head. Aroma is roasted malt, burnt toast. Flavors follow, with some coffee, nuts. Mouthfeel seems a bit thin.

On tap at Drekker - Brewhalla, pours a deep dark brown with a small beige head. Aroma brings out dry cocoa upfront, with light lactose and toasted malt. Flavour is along the same lines, with toasted malt and dry cocoa. Dry and drinkable, but not particularly interesting.
